Select the proper dimensions

This is the real size of the image or video cover photo room ... not the size of the photo or video.
--.
Facebook scales down every little thing, so to protect the high quality, use HD videos at 1920 x 1080 pixels for finest outcomes.

Facebook cover images will certainly show at 820 pixels large by 312 pixels high on computer systems as well as 640 pixels broad by 360 pixels tall on cellular phones, however you require higher quality photos to match this scaling. Usage photos that are 1920 x 1080 pixels and conserved at "extremely premium quality" so Facebook downsizes it effectively. Images pack best as JPG data.

Don't include too much message

Keep in mind, your cover image is everything about engaging your audiences. You desire them to look further on your web page, where you'll have the area to utilize more text.

Facebook utilized to demote web content with greater than 20 percent message. Although they no longer do this, the idea is still appropriate. Maintain any kind of text in pertinent and also succinct.

A few details to bear in mind for Facebook cover photos

- Select a simple picture that has one central aesthetic factor.
- Follow your brand, not your logo. Choose to integrate your logo design into your account image. The cover photo is the area to display your products, share your company's worths, as well as have fun.
- Don't conceal any web content behind your account picture.
- Maintain essential web content higher in the photo.
- Consider the inscription, and also include a shortened connect to your internet site.
